Condividi tramite


WHEA_DRIVER_BUFFER_SET struttura (ntddk.h)

Questa struttura archivia i dati del report degli errori WHEA.

Sintassi

typedef struct _WHEA_DRIVER_BUFFER_SET {
  ULONG  Version;
  PUCHAR Data;
  ULONG  DataSize;
  LPGUID SectionTypeGuid;
  PUCHAR SectionFriendlyName;
  PUCHAR Flags;
} WHEA_DRIVER_BUFFER_SET, *PWHEA_DRIVER_BUFFER_SET;

Members

Version

Attualmente non utilizzato.

Data

Puntatore a un buffer contenente dati da aggiungere al corpo della sezione.

DataSize

Lunghezza, in byte, del buffer specificato da Dati. Deve essere uguale a SectionDataLength specificato in WheaAddHwErrorReportSectionDeviceDriver.

SectionTypeGuid

GUID usato nell'intestazione della sezione per la differenziazione e da strumenti come Dumprec per l'analisi dei record.

SectionFriendlyName

Puntatore a una stringa contenente un nome leggibile umano aggiunto alle informazioni sull'intestazione.

Flags

Attualmente non utilizzato.

Commenti

WheaAddHwErrorReportSectionDeviceDriver accetta come parametro un puntatore a una struttura di questo tipo. Al termine dell'operazione, archivia i dati nella struttura.

Requisiti

Requisito Valore
Client minimo supportato Windows 10, versione 2004
Intestazione ntddk.h